Step 1: Assessment and Planning

Our team will arrive at your home to assess the situation and develop a plan to extract the water and dry your home. We’ll use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and identify the source of the leak. This is a crucial step in preventing further damage and reducing costs.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Using powerful pumps and vacuums, our team will extract the water from your home, removing as much moisture as possible to prevent further damage. We’ll work quickly and efficiently to get the job done right.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Once the water has been extracted, our team will use specialized equipment to dry your home and remove any remaining moisture. This is a critical step in preventing mold and mildew growth.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

After the drying process is complete, our team will thoroughly clean and sanitize your home to remove any remaining bacteria, viruses, and other contaminants. This is a crucial step in ensuring your home is safe and healthy.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Follow-up

Once the cleaning and sanitizing process is complete, our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ure your home is completely dry and safe. We’ll also provide you with a detailed report outlining the work we’ve done and any recommendations for future maintenance.

Warning Signs You Need Emergency Water Extraction

Ignoring the warning signs of water damage can lead to costly repairs and potential health risks. Here are some common signs that show you need emergency water extraction: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can be a sign of mold and mildew growth, which can be hazardous to your health. If you notice a musty smell in your home that won’t go away, it’s time to call a professional.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age, which can lead to costly repairs if left unchecked. If you notice your flooring is warped or buckled, it’s time to call a professional.

Water Stains on Walls or Ceilings

Water stains on walls or ceilings can be a sign of a leak or water damage. If you notice water stains, it’s time to call a professional to assess the situation and prevent further damage.

Unusual Sounds or Leaks

Unusual sounds or leaks can be a sign of water damage or a leak. If you notice any unusual sounds or leaks, it’s time to call a professional to assess the situation and prevent further damage.

Visible Water Damage

Visible water damage can be a sign of a serious issue that needs immediate attention. If you notice visible water damage, it’s time to call a professional to assess the situation and prevent further damage.

Emergency Water Extraction Cost in Rancho Mission Viejo, CA

The cost of emergency water ext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Rancho Mission Viejo, CA. Here are some estimated costs for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area
Dehumidification and air circulation $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ment used
Water damage repair and restoration $1,000 – $5,000 Severity of damage, type of materials affected
Carpet and upholstery cleaning $100 – $500 Size of affected area, type of materials affected
Mold remediation $500 – $2,000 Severity of mold growth, size of affected area
Final inspection and report $100 – $500 Size of affected area, type of services performed
